

The difference between EZDrummer vs Superior Drummer is that EZDrummer is considered the ‘lite’ version of the two, and therefore offers limited creative control. Recorded at Galaxy Studios, probably the world’s most quiet and ideal location for sampling, the core sound library boasts in excess of 230GB of raw sound material captured in immersive audio by award-winning engineer George Massenburg.
